Stade Français Paris (Fra)-Partizani Tiranë
In the first leg of Tirane, Stade Français Paris didn’t present themselves,
so Yugoslav referee in Stadium “Studenti” (in Elbasan avenue of Tirane) proclaimed
Partizani winners for French forfeit. Stade Français – thanks to great
anti-Albanian Soviet influence in European Volleyball Comission - it asked to play in Bucharest,
as a neutral ground, notwithstanding Albania and France had very good diplomatic relations.
Partizani refused, and CEV disqualified Albanians. What a shame! Instead the
sportsmanlike Austrians of OMV Blau-Gelb Vienna play in Tirane without
preposterous pretexts!
